Deka ETFs. Made in Germany.
In addition to actively managed products Deka Investment GmbH offers a range of products and services around passively managed, exchange-traded funds that focus on the needs of German institutional investors. Our aim is to make “Made in Germany” a sustainable experience for the financial sector. Deka Investment applies the associated high standards of diligence and high quality to all of its ETFs. A team of experienced specialists develop ETF products that meet all the safety and transparency requirements under the German Investment Code. Deka Investment puts high emphasis on the precise replication of market indices and makes use of full replication - wherever possible. Due to the many different indices tracked by ETFs, many different investment strategies can be implemented easily and flexibly. In addition to the strategic versatility, full transparency and easy tradability, investors appreciate the low overall expense ratio and the safety as a result of protection of the separate assets.
